China's Yingke PE raises $286m
Shanghai-based Yingke Private Equity has closed its latest renminbi-denominated fund with commitments of RMB2 billion ($286 million), primarily from insurers and other financial institutions.
Google commits $10b for India digitization effort
Google will launch a INR750 billion ($10 billion) fund to make equity, operational, infrastructure and ecosystem investments that seek to increase the pace of digitization in India.
Large-cap vehicles support PE fundraising revival in second quarter
Asia private equity fundraising rebounded from a seven-year low in the first quarter of the year to reach $24 billion for April through June, but commitments were concentrated on a handful of managers.
Lawmakers endorse Hong Kong's fund domicile ambitions
Hong Kong’s updated limited partnership legislation has passed into law, giving private equity and venture capital managers the option of domiciling their funds in the territory.
DCM raises $880m for early-stage funds
DCM Ventures has raised $880 million across two funds that will continue its early-stage technology strategy, with 70% of the capital earmarked for deployment in China.

Navegar closes second Philippines fund at $197m
Manila-based private equity firm Navegar has closed its second Philippines fund with $197 million in commitments. The initial target was $150 million.
Ashva raises $60m for India SME, start-up fund
Singapore-headquartered investment firm Blue Ashva Capital has secured a first close of INR4.5 billion ($60 million) for an India-domiciled fund that will invest in small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) and start-ups.
BP commits $70m to Everstone-managed India energy fund
Energy giant BP has agreed to invest $70 million in Green Growth Equity Fund (GGEF), a PE vehicle co-managed by Everstone Group that invests in sustainable infrastructure projects in India.
Openspace completes first close on Southeast Asia VC fund
Openspace Ventures has achieved a first close of more than $90 million on its third Southeast Asia fund, which has an overall target of $200 million.

Sequoia raises $1.35b for India, Southeast Asia
Sequoia Capital closed its latest set of funds for deployment in India and Southeast Asia with $1.35 billion in commitments.
Singapore's Indies raises $100m for third PE, credit fund
Indies Capital, a Singapore-based GP focused on Indonesia, has reached a first close of $100 million for its third flagship private equity and credit fund.
China's Unity Ventures hits first close on US dollar fund
Chinese venture capital firm Unity Ventures - also known as Jiuhe - has reached a first close of $50 million on its debut US dollar-denominated fund. The vehicle has an overall target of $100 million.
Investigation confirms fraud at China's Luckin Coffee
Private equity-backed Chinese coffee shop chain Luckin Coffee has confirmed earlier suspicions of large-scale financial fraud in its operations, while a proposal to remove the company’s chairman failed to receive enough shareholder support.

Clime seeks $50m for Southeast Asia clean energy fund
Clime Capital, a newly established cleantech investor based in Singapore, has launched a clean energy fund for Southeast Asia targeting $50 million.
B Capital closes second fund at $820m
B Capital Group, a US-based VC with a presence in Singapore and a significant Asia portfolio, has closed its second global fund at $820 million.
KIC's private equity head to lead alternatives
Korea Investment Corporation (KIC) has promoted Jong-ho Kim from head of private equity to deputy CIO with a brief to lead its alternative investment group.
